Racing to make first offer to Boca for Milton Giménez for 2026

After the departure of Luciano Vietto, who will not be considered and will leave with his pass in hand, Gustavo Costas and the management of Racing entered the transfer market in search of a center forward who can compete for a spot with Maravilla Martínez and Adrián Balboa.
As in the last transfer window, one of the main targets for the Academy's coach is Milton Giménez, the forward from Boca who is resisted by his team's fans, which could facilitate a possible exit if a tempting offer arises.
According to Bolavip, Racing will make a loan offer with a purchase option to acquire the 29-year-old player who joined the club in mid-2024 from Banfield and has a contract with the Ribera team until December 31, 2027.
Such is the Academy's interest in acquiring Giménez that hours ago, Gustavo Costas himself contacted Marcelo Delgado, a member of Boca's management, to inquire about the conditions the club has for letting go of the player.
Looking ahead to the 2026 season, Racing will compete in both national competitions and the Copa Conmebol Sudamericana, so Costas wants to strengthen the forward line. With Elías Torres injured, Vietto leaving, and Balboa underperforming, all eyes are on Milton Giménez.
Throughout the last season at Boca, the forward started strong but declined. Being a substitute for Cavani and Merentiel, he had interesting entries where he scored goals, but once he secured a starting position, he lost his scoring touch, which put him under the fans' criticism.
Thus, in the coming days, there could be progress in the negotiation, and the Academy will go all out to secure the forward. It is worth noting that to sign him, Boca paid 3.7 million dollars, so they will want to recover a percentage of the investment they made.
Since joining the Xeneize, the 29-year-old forward has played a total of 59 matches, scoring 17 goals and providing 5 assists. Additionally, he received 11 yellow cards and was sent off once in 3236 minutes on the field.
